Is Gmail a Client or Server? The Ultimate Explanation for Beginners
Introduction
Gmail, the widely used email service from Google, is an integral part of our daily digital lives. But what exactly is it? Is it a client or a server? Let's delve into the technicalities to answer this common question.
Is Gmail a Client or Server?
In the world of computing, the client-server model is a distributed architecture where clients initiate requests and servers provide the necessary resources.
- Clients are applications running on user devices, such as computers or smartphones, that interact with servers.
- Servers are powerful computers that host software applications and databases, providing services to clients.
Gmail is primarily a webmail client, a web-based interface that allows users to access their emails from any device with an internet connection. However, Gmail also has server components that manage email storage, processing, and delivery.
Gmail Client Features
As a webmail client, Gmail provides users with a wide range of features:
- Compose and send emails
- Manage multiple accounts
- Organize emails into folders
- Search and filter emails
- Spam and virus protection
- Integration with other Google services
Gmail Server Components
Behind the scenes, Gmail relies on a robust server infrastructure to support its massive user base:
- Email storage: Gmail stores emails in secure data centers worldwide.
- Email processing: Servers process incoming and outgoing emails, applying spam filters and antivirus protection.
- Delivery: Servers handle the routing and delivery of emails to recipients' accounts.
- Synchronization: Servers ensure that emails are synchronized across all user devices.
Gmail's Client-Server Relationship
Gmail operates as both a client and a server in a client-server architecture:
- As a client: Gmail's webmail interface allows users to interact with their emails and manage their accounts.
- As a server: Gmail's backend infrastructure provides the necessary services for email storage, processing, delivery, and synchronization.
This combination allows Gmail to provide a seamless and reliable email experience for its users.
Advantages of Gmail as a Client
Gmail's webmail client offers several advantages:
- Convenience: Users can access their emails from any device with an internet connection.
- Flexibility: Gmail's interface is customizable, allowing users to tailor it to their preferences.
- Integration: Gmail integrates with other Google services, such as Calendar and Drive.
- Reliability: Gmail's robust server infrastructure ensures minimal downtime and email delivery.
Advantages of Gmail as a Server
Gmail's server infrastructure provides the following benefits:
- Security: Emails are stored securely in encrypted data centers.
- Scalability: Gmail's servers can handle a massive user base and growing volumes of emails.
- Efficiency: Gmail's servers are optimized for fast email processing and delivery.
- Reliability: Gmail's redundant systems ensure that emails are delivered even during outages.
FAQs
1. Is Gmail free to use?
Yes, Gmail is a free service provided by Google.
2. Can I use Gmail with a custom domain?
Yes, you can use Gmail with a custom domain by signing up for Google Workspace.
3. Is Gmail safe to use?
Yes, Gmail employs robust security measures to protect user data and emails.
4. Can I access my Gmail emails offline?
You can access your most recent emails offline using Gmail's offline mode.
5. How much storage does Gmail provide?
Gmail provides 15GB of free storage for emails, attachments, and other data.
6. Can I send large attachments with Gmail?
Yes, you can send attachments up to 25MB with Gmail.
7. How can I retrieve deleted emails in Gmail?
Deleted emails are moved to the Trash folder. You can retrieve them within 30 days.
8. Can I block spam emails in Gmail?
Yes, Gmail has spam filters that automatically block unwanted emails.
9. How can I manage multiple email accounts in Gmail?
You can add multiple accounts to Gmail and switch between them easily.
10. Is Gmail accessible for people with disabilities?
Yes, Gmail offers accessibility features for users with visual, hearing, and mobility impairments.
Conclusion
Gmail is a sophisticated service that combines the functionality of a webmail client with the power of a server infrastructure. This client-server architecture allows Gmail to provide users with a convenient, secure, and reliable email experience. Whether you use Gmail primarily as a client to access your emails or rely on its server components to handle email storage and delivery, it plays a crucial role in our digital communication and productivity.
SEO-Keywords
- Gmail
- Client
- Server
- Webmail
- Client-server model
- Web interface
- Email processing
- Email delivery